About the Role: We are collaborating with the founder of an innovative company to find their first VP of Engineering, with the goal of advancing this role to CTO. We are seeking a dynamic and experienced Vice President of Engineering to lead the architecture and customization of the technology stack required to deploy an electric vehicle charging network, serving as a precursor to the development of our cutting-edge software platform.

The first version of the platform will be designed to:

Manage customer charging and enhance the overall charging experience.

Support the introduction of algorithms for innovative and dynamic membership tiers and charging tariffs.

Collect data to enable personalisation and customisation, seamlessly integrating with the planned EV charging technology stack.

Subsequent development will focus on an energy storage, energy shifting, and energy management platform that will enable energy trading with the grid, supply to buildings, and time-of-day supply to EV-charging customers. The successful candidate will play a key role in driving the technical vision and building a robust, scalable, and data-driven platform. This role is pivotal in transforming our ambitious vision into reality, ensuring that our engineering endeavors not only meet but exceed industry standards and contribute to the UK’s sustainability goals.
